Protein linking and labeling systems provide a convenient means for attaching fluorescent labels or biotins to antibodies and larger proteins. These kits are ideal for use with multiple applications, including flow cytometry, fluorescent microscopy, immunohistochemistry, primary detection, ELISAs, immunocytochemistry, and FISH. These systems are available with a variety of dye colors, biotin, fluorescent agents, and all the components needed to perform multiple conjugations and purifications. Protein labeling follows a simple protocol of reaction, separation, and then use.

Description: Red 580 [5-ROX] dUTP can replace TTP in reactions in which it serves as a substrate for E. coli DNA polymerase (holoenzyme and Klenow fragment), T4 and Taq DNA polymerases, reverse transcriptase (from AMV and M-MuLV) and terminal transferase. Fluorescently labelled probes can be prepared with this fluorescent nucleotide by a variety of methods including nick translation, random prime labelling, cDNA labelling and 3’-end labelling. Probes generated by these methods are suitable for use for the identification of specific sequences by in situ hybridization procedures on fixed cells and tissues by direct fluorescence detection. Red 580 dUTP can also be used for multicolor fluorescence labelling.

Description: HOOK™ Biotin-PEG₂-Amine, and its long chain form, HOOK™ Biotin-PEG₃-Amine, are carboxyl reactive biotinylation reagents. These agents contain terminal amines and react with carboxyl groups found at the carboxyl termini, aspartate, and glutamate side chains. The reaction is mediated by a water-soluble carbodiimide (EDC). The carbodiimide activates the carboxyl group and reacts with the amines (-NH₂) on the biotinylation agent to form an amide bond. This reaction is rapid and takes just a few minutes to complete. Under these conditions, hydrazide-derivatives of biotin reagents may also react with the carboxyls.

Description: Photoreactive agents, on exposure to ultraviolet light, become active and bind non specifically with neighbouring molecules. These reagents are suitable for labelling molecules that do not contain easily reactable functional groups. Photoreactive reagent HOOK™ Psoralen-PEO-Biotin reacts with and labels nucleic acids and protein molecules. When reacted with nucleic acids, it crosslinks with pyrimidine bases. Crosslinking does not interfere with hybridisation applications.

Description: A common target for protein modification is the carbohydrate portion of glycoproteins, which can be reacted with hydrazide derivatives of biotin. Oxidative treatment of glycoproteins using 10 mM periodate is used to generate reactive aldehydes from the cis-diols of a variety of carbohydrate moieties.
